The London office of Vedder is offering training contracts (earning two years of QWE) to commence in 2027. This is an exciting opportunity for those who are ready to start a training contract and work toward qualifying as a solicitor. Our London office comprises industry-leading practice groups within the areas of Global Transportation Finance, Finance & Transactions, Employment and Litigation. Trainee solicitors will gain experience within all practice groups, working with our lawyers on complex and client-facing matters. With a limited number of contracts offered annually, trainees have the opportunity to work directly with senior lawyers to develop a strong practical skillset.

You have a strong academic record and a graduate or post-graduate degree in law; and have successfully completed the SQE (I and II) or are in process on the SQE route. You have an interest in the Global Transportation Finance (GTF) practice area, as it is anticipated that the trainee solicitors selected will join the GTF team upon qualification, should an offer of post-qualification employment be extended. Ideal candidates have at least six months of corporate paralegal experience and transferrable corporate skills.

Required Documents:

  • Your CV;
  • A personal statement, not exceeding three pages, addressing both of the following topics:
  • A brief summary about yourself and your academic and career path to date;
  • Your motivations to pursue a career in law and obtain a training contract at Vedder Price.

We offer top-tier, interesting work and training opportunities in a more personalised work environment. We allow you to accept as much responsibility and client contact as you are ready to assume. We provide substantial professional development assistance in the form of training, mentoring and performance feedback. Our compensation and benefits structure is competitive. We offer a hybrid work policy with three days a week in-office attendance and two days remote.

Compensation:

  • First Year Trainee Solicitor Salary: £55,000
  • Second Year Trainee Solicitor Salary: £60,000
